Hi:
I have the 2003 FX35 RWD,now every time I pass the pot hole I hear some noise coming from the rear bottom. sounds like pennies rolling inside of a soda can..:sad: the car still runs good.

I drove it to my guy and lift it up, knock on everywhere checked around but just couldn't find anything. not the stabilize bar or heat shell at all.

then my father drove it to his guy, he opened the brake, he told my father there is a piece of metal should attached to brake pad which is missing. so the pads are not exactly fit in, that's where the noise came from..

is that true??? any one knows about it ?? what's that part's name ??
 
parking brake adjustment ///359

Especially happens over speed bumps. Test it by pressing the parking brake down 1 click, drive over a speed bump... if the noise is gone....adjust your parking brake.
 
Sounds like a loose ebrake line again. Try this test. Depress the ebrake one or two clicks then go over a bump or whatever causes the noise. If the noise disappears then you need to adjust the tension on the ebrake line. If the noise still persists then it is something else.
